I’m building a credit card applicatoin and you may I’m considering inquiring user mobile phone amount to transmit a verification Text messages. Although, imagine if the telephone count was cancelled and you may attributed later in order to anyone else. Following, brand new individual can interact with my software about identity of one’s dated one to. Very will there be in any manner to get rid of that it choices ? I do want to succeed instance tinder : register it is possible to by the 2 various methods : (fb connection and you may contact number) or (phone number and you will mail)
We have another matter : I note that of many text messages giving services commonly free (them in reality). Basically create a keen api with your functions, anybody can upload many http demand to help you it and make me personally spend 0,05� times 100000000 ? And i also can’t believe in Internet protocol address adresses because that have 3G an enthusiastic ip isn�t from the somebody.
Texting confirmation : what if user phone number altered?
- protection
- sms-verification
step 1 Answer 1
You�re describing Two step Verification (aka Two-step Confirmation) which you’ll hear about from the Wikipedia webpage: Multi-Grounds Authentication (MFA):
a way of verifying a good user’s stated term simply by using something they know (password) an additional foundation besides something they enjoys or something like that he could be. An example of an additional step ‘s the member recurring back something which try taken to him or her through an out-of-band procedure.
You�re correct that a telephone number can alter residents (as well as a current email address though more a longer period of time on average). You�re due to their contact number while the that away-of-ring method demonstrated significantly more than.
In the event the associate has authenticated and their code, once you posting the user an away-of-band password and they re also-type you to for the a feedback package you have got some degree out of count on your consumer each other knows the fresh code features entry to the latest Text messages message and tend to be choosing to trust that organization.
Attempt to envision if the, and also for the length of time, you can trust you to definitely connection within connecting singles dating the coverage perspective of your fool around with case.
Such, including two step verification whenever finding the finish-representative has just authenticated to the an instrument you have never viewed just before try an excellent more shelter. But not, utilizing the aside-of-band Text messages confirmation during the membership recover you will opened a large coverage gap. You don’t want so you’re able to bypass the brand new authentication with something they see (password) from inside the a password reset move by just gaining access to you to definitely Text messages count. Texting is even maybe not the ideal system for example-time-password (OTP).
Should you want to provide you with pages far more defenses to their accounts consider using real MFA with software tokens (for example. Bing Authenticator, Authy, etcetera.) and hard tokens (including. FIDO U2F gizmos for example Yubikey, Yahoo Titan, etcetera.).
You�re correct, IP-situated limiting is actually diminished. Which have Texts characteristics you are likely likely to be and come up with an excellent server-front side API phone call with the Text messages seller. Very first verify just what security measures your own merchant keeps out of one’s container. 2nd, include your endpoint that’s creating this new API phone calls for the Text messages seller.
Speed reduce level of Text messages texts to almost any you to definitely provided recipient (like. no more than X Sms texts to just one count each Y minute windows)
Rates reduce level of Text messages texts one person makes to various quantity (like. only about X different phone numbers for each representative just about every day).
Do not let unauthenticated needs. The user should have already completed the original authentication step (something they see instance. username/password) before performing the out-of-ring Sms action.
Protect the Texting setting away from Mix Site Forgery Needs (CSFR). The back-end is always to merely result in the API phone call to your Texting merchant in the event it knows new consult originated from your front side-avoid and not other server.
Cover this new Texting function from bot episodes. There are various approaches that have Yahoo ReCaptcha are among usual.
Нет Ответов